Fire Weather Planning Forecast for Central Pennsylvania
National Weather Service State College, PA
1044 AM EDT Tue May 7 2024

.DISCUSSION...

A nearly stationary frontal boundary was stretched west to
east near the Interstate 76 corridor in Southern PA late this
morning.

Plenty of clouds covered much of Central Pennsylvania with some
spotty showers near the frontal boundary.

This front will slowly lift north across Central PA this afternoon
and tonight accompanied by scattered showers this afternoon and
perhaps a few brief thunderstorms across Southern PA. Winds will
be from the south to southwest at 5 to 10 mph over Southern PA
this afternoon and light and variable, becoming light
southeasterly over the Northern Mountains.

A fairly potent upper level disturbance cross the Ohio Valley
this afternoon and early tonight with widespread showers and
strong to severe thunderstorms.

The storms will weaken significantly as they move over the the
Western and Central Mountains of the state later tonight and
continue into the Predawn hours of Wednesday.

Wednesday will bring clearing skies and a gusty westerly wind,
over 30 mph at times.

Afternoon/minimum RH will dip into the 35-50pct range on Wed.
